Abstract:
A method of heating and cooling spa water comprising the steps of providing a heat pump operable in heating and cooling modes in a spa water circulation path, providing an electrical resistance heater in the circulation path, operating the electrical resistance heater concurrently with the heat pump in heating mode to heat the spa water to a threshold temperature which is, for example, within a selected number of degrees of a user-set temperature, disabling operation of said electrical resistance heater when said set threshold is reached, and thereafter heating the spa water to the user-set temperature using only the heat pump in heating mode as long as said temperature remains above said threshold.
Abstract:
Systems, devices, and methods are disclosed herein for ultraviolet saunas. Systems include a plurality of walls of an enclosure, the enclosure being a sauna enclosure configured to accommodate a user. The systems further include a plurality of heating elements coupled to the plurality of walls, a plurality of emissive elements configured to generate ultraviolet (UV) light, and a controller coupled to the plurality of heating elements and the plurality of emissive elements. The controller includes one or more processors configured to generate activation properties for each of the plurality of heating elements and the plurality of emissive elements, activate at least one of the plurality of heating elements based on the plurality of activation properties, and activate the at least one emissive element based on the plurality of activation properties.

Abstract:
The present disclosure relates to a device that is used in conjunction with different types of massage implements that can be used to massage the user. The massage therapy device and method is a pouch with a hollow interior for holding the massage implement such as mobility ball. A strap is coupled to the pouch and utilized to maintain a position of the massage implement relative to the user when the massage therapy device is in use. The massage therapy device and method prevents various size mobility balls from slipping while trying to target specific areas of the body. The strap, located on each side of the pouch, includes an adjustable loop to facilitate the used grasping the strap and adjusting a length of the strap.
Abstract:
The invention is broadly directed to a skin care apparatus comprising: a camera; a light device for emitting at least one of a blue, a green, a yellow and a red light; a vibration pad; a heating element; a heat sensor; a skin moisture sensor; an iontophoresis module; and a control processor configured to: operate the camera and the skin moisture sensor to perform a skin quality assessment of a user's skin, and operate any one or more of: the light device, the vibration pad, the heating element, the heat sensor, and the iontophoresis module to provide a bespoke skin treatment for the user's skin based on the skin quality assessment.
